Jurgen Klopp: Liverpool manager to leave club at end of season
Jurgen Klopp has announced he is leaving Liverpool at the end of the season
"I can understand that it's a shock for a lot of people in this moment, when you hear it for the first time, but obviously I can explain it - or at least try to explain it.
"I love absolutely everything about this club, I love everything about the city, I love everything about our supporters, I love the team, I love the staff. I love everything. But that I still take this decision shows you that I am convinced it is the one I have to take.
"It is that I am, how can I say it, running out of energy. I have no problem now, obviously, I knew it already for longer that I will have to announce it at one point, but I am absolutely fine now. I know that I cannot do the job again and again and again and again.
"After the years we had together and after all the time we spent together and after all the things we went through together, the respect grew for you, the love grew for you and the least I owe you is the truth - and that is the truth."

Northern Premier League...Premier Division
Morpeth Town 1 ... Hyde United 5
Usually a tricky away fixture for Hyde with Morpeth being a good mid-table side this season and an attendance of 457 at that North-East ground saw Hyde continue their recent free-scoring form and were 3-0 at half-time. In the second half Hyde scored two more goals and even obliged with an own-goal to ensure that Morpeth did not finish goal-less. This is the fifth consecutive game that Hyde had scored four or more goals, which has improved their goal difference and Hyde still remain in fourth place in the league,
